The final matches (Day 6) in Groups E, F, I, K and L in the qualifiers for the 2022 African Nations Cup (AFCON) take place on Tuesday.

Group E
Morocco vs Burundi
Central African Republic (CAR) vs Mauritania

Group F
Mozambique vs Cape Verde
Cameroon vs Rwanda

Group I
Senegal vs eSwatini
Guinea-Bissau vs Congo

Group K
Madagascar vs Niger
Cote d’Ivoire vs Ethiopia

Group L
Sierra Leone vs Benin
Nigeria vs Lesotho
